Know What You’re Paying For
Pizza pricing can vary quite a bit depending on size, crust style, and the number of toppings you choose. Before placing an order, it’s worth taking a few minutes to compare options side by side. If you want a clear breakdown of sizes and costs before you commit, this detailed pricing guide lays out everything from small personal pizzas to large family-sized pies, so you can figure out exactly what fits your budget and your appetite.
Knowing the price tiers ahead of time also makes it easier to plan for group orders. If you’re feeding a crowd, a larger pizza almost always works out cheaper per slice than ordering several smaller ones, so a quick look at the menu structure can save you a noticeable amount over time.
